Facebook to stop supporting Adobe Flash in desktop News Feed ad campaigns
In order to create a more frictionless experience on desktop, Facebook will stop supporting inline rich media such as Adobe Flash on Sept. 30 in desktop ad campaigns. A Facebook spokesperson told Inside Facebook that this decision is more about simplifying its ad offerings and tailoring campaigns directly to brands’ needs.
This is also a move to create better experiences on mobile, the CEO of a Facebook PMD told Inside Facebook.
Facebook told Inside Facebook that previously, ad campaigns involving inline rich media had been more of a “catch-all,” and that users respond better to content that appears to come from friends.
